이진수 2

0과 1로 숫자를 표현하는 방

문자 집합 (Character set): 컴퓨터가 이해할 수 있는 문자의 모음 인코딩 (Encoding)코드화하는 과정문자를 0과 1로 이루어진 문자 코드로 변환하는 과정 디코딩 (Decoding)코드를 해석하는 과정0과 1로 표현된 문자 코드로 문자를 변환하는 과정  대표적인 문자 집합에는 아스키 코드가 있다.아스키 코드초창기 문자 집합 중 하나알파벳, 아라비아 숫자, 일부 특수 문자 및 제어 문자(Enter, Backspace)7비트로 하나의 문자 표현, 표현할 수 있는 문자의 총 개수는 2^7개8비트 중 1비트는 오류 검출을 위해 사용되는 패리티 비트A는 65로 인코딩, a는 97로 인코딩  문자로 표현하기 때문에 인코딩이 간단한 장점이 있다. 하지만 7비트로, 128개보다 많은 문자를 표현할 수 ..

0과 1로 숫자를 표현하는 방법

비트(bit): 0과 1을 표현하는 가장 작은 정보 단위n비트로 2^n가지의 정보 표현이 가능하다.    워드(word): CPU가 한 번에 처리할 수 있는 정보의 크기 단위하프 워드(half word): 워드의 절반 크기풀 워드(full word): 워드 크기더블 워드(double word): 워드의 두 배 크기  이진법(binary): 0과 1로 수를 표현하는 방법음수 표현하기: 2의 보수  정의는 위와 같지만 구하는 방법은 아래의 방법을 따르면 된다.  양수, 음수는 플래그 레지스터가 구분한다. 이진법으로 큰 숫자를 표현하기에 숫자의 길이가 너무 길어지는 문제가 따른다. 그래서 컴퓨터의 데이터를 표현할때 십육진법을 많이 사용한다.